excel怎么文字旋转

excel怎么文字旋转

Excel文字旋转的方法有多种,包括利用“对齐”选项、使用公式和VBA代码等,具体方法包括:使用“对齐”选项、使用公式、使用VBA代码。其中,最常用的方法是通过“对齐”选项进行文字旋转。下面将详细介绍这个方法。

文字旋转不仅能帮助美化表格,提升可读性,还能在特定场景下节省空间。特别是在制作报告或图表时,通过旋转文字可以更加有效地展示信息。接下来,我们将详细介绍在Excel中如何进行文字旋转,包括不同的方法和实际应用场景。

一、使用“对齐”选项进行文字旋转

1. 基本操作步骤

在Excel中,最常用的文字旋转方法是利用“对齐”选项。具体步骤如下:

  1. 选中单元格:首先,选中你需要旋转文字的单元格或区域。
  2. 打开“格式单元格”窗口:右键点击选中的单元格,然后选择“设置单元格格式”。
  3. 选择“对齐”选项卡:在弹出的窗口中,选择“对齐”选项卡。
  4. 调整“方向”:在“方向”区域,你可以通过拖动红色的小点来设置旋转角度,或者直接输入角度数值(例如45度、90度等)。
  5. 确认设置:点击“确定”按钮,完成设置。

2. 应用场景和技巧

旋转文字可以用于多种场景,例如:

  • 表头文字旋转:在制作表格时,通过旋转表头文字,可以更有效地利用空间,特别是当表头文字较长而单元格内容较短时。
  • 图表标签旋转:在制作图表时,通过旋转标签文字,可以避免标签重叠,提高图表的可读性。

二、使用公式进行文字旋转

1. 基本原理

Excel本身不直接支持通过公式进行文字旋转,但可以通过组合公式和特定字符来实现类似效果。例如,利用CHAR函数和REPT函数,可以在单元格中模拟旋转文字的效果。

2. 实际应用

假设你有一个单词“Excel”,希望将其旋转90度,可以使用以下步骤:

  1. 拆分字符:将每个字符拆分到不同的单元格中。例如,A1到A5分别输入E、x、c、e、l。
  2. 利用CHAR函数:在目标单元格中,利用CHAR函数和REPT函数,将这些字符重新组合。例如,在B1中输入=REPT(A1, 1) & CHAR(10) & REPT(A2, 1) & CHAR(10) & REPT(A3, 1) & CHAR(10) & REPT(A4, 1) & CHAR(10) & REPT(A5, 1)
  3. 调整单元格格式:设置目标单元格的行高和列宽,使其达到最佳效果。

三、使用VBA代码进行文字旋转

1. 基本介绍

VBA(Visual Basic for Applications)是Excel的编程语言,可以通过编写VBA代码实现更复杂的文字旋转效果。

2. 实际应用

以下是一个简单的VBA代码示例,用于将选中单元格中的文字旋转90度:

Sub RotateText90()

Dim cell As Range

For Each cell In Selection

cell.Orientation = 90

Next cell

End Sub

3. 使用方法

  1. 打开VBA编辑器:按下Alt + F11,打开VBA编辑器。
  2. 插入模块:在VBA编辑器中,插入一个新的模块。
  3. 粘贴代码:将上述代码粘贴到模块中。
  4. 运行代码:关闭VBA编辑器,回到Excel,选中需要旋转文字的单元格,然后按下Alt + F8,选择“RotateText90”,点击“运行”。

四、文字旋转的进阶技巧

1. 多角度旋转

除了常见的90度旋转,Excel还支持多角度旋转。例如,可以在“对齐”选项中设置任意角度(例如30度、45度等),以满足不同的视觉需求。

2. 结合条件格式

通过结合条件格式,可以实现更加灵活的文字旋转效果。例如,可以根据单元格的值自动调整文字的旋转角度,从而实现动态展示。

3. 使用图形对象

在某些情况下,可以将文字转换为图形对象(例如文本框),然后对图形对象进行旋转。这样可以实现更加灵活的排版效果。

五、实际案例分析

1. 制作报告

在制作报告时,通常需要通过旋转文字来提升报告的美观度和可读性。例如,可以将表头文字旋转45度,从而使表格看起来更加整齐。

2. 制作图表

在制作图表时,通过旋转标签文字,可以避免标签重叠,提高图表的可读性。例如,在柱状图中,可以将X轴标签旋转90度,从而使标签更加清晰。

3. 数据可视化

在数据可视化过程中,文字旋转也是一种常见的技巧。例如,在制作复杂的图形时,可以通过旋转文字,使图形更加直观。

4. 项目管理

在项目管理中,通过旋转文字,可以更好地展示项目进度和计划。例如,在甘特图中,可以将任务名称旋转90度,从而节省空间。

六、常见问题解答

1. 文字旋转后显示不全怎么办?

在旋转文字后,可能会遇到文字显示不全的问题。可以通过调整单元格的行高和列宽来解决这个问题。

2. 旋转文字后如何保持居中对齐?

在旋转文字后,可以通过“对齐”选项卡中的“水平对齐”和“垂直对齐”选项,来保持文字的居中对齐。

3. 如何批量旋转多个单元格的文字?

可以通过选中多个单元格,然后按照上述步骤进行操作。此外,还可以利用VBA代码批量旋转多个单元格的文字。

4. 旋转文字后如何恢复默认设置?

如果需要恢复文字的默认设置,可以在“对齐”选项卡中,将“方向”设置为0度,或者使用VBA代码将文字的方向重置。

七、总结

通过本文的介绍,我们详细了解了在Excel中进行文字旋转的多种方法,包括利用“对齐”选项、使用公式和VBA代码等。文字旋转不仅能提升表格的美观度和可读性,还能在特定场景下节省空间。希望本文能为你在实际操作中提供帮助。

文字旋转是Excel中一个非常实用的功能,掌握这一技巧可以大大提升你的工作效率和表格美观度。希望本文的详细介绍能帮助你更好地利用这一功能,提升工作效率。

相关问答FAQs:

1. 在Excel中如何进行文字旋转?
在Excel中,您可以通过以下步骤进行文字旋转:

  • 选择您想要旋转文字的单元格或单元格范围。
  • 点击Excel顶部菜单中的“开始”选项卡。
  • 在“开始”选项卡中,找到“对齐”组,并点击右侧的“对齐方式”下拉菜单。
  • 在下拉菜单中,找到“方向”选项,并选择您想要的文字旋转方向,如垂直、斜体等。
  • 单击所选的旋转方向,文字将相应地进行旋转。

2. 如何在Excel中实现自定义文字旋转角度?
如果您想要在Excel中使用自定义的文字旋转角度,您可以按照以下步骤进行操作:

  • 选择您想要旋转文字的单元格或单元格范围。
  • 点击Excel顶部菜单中的“开始”选项卡。
  • 在“开始”选项卡中,找到“对齐”组,并点击右侧的“对齐方式”下拉菜单。
  • 在下拉菜单中,找到“方向”选项,并选择“自定义角度”。
  • 在弹出的对话框中,输入您想要的自定义角度数值,然后点击“确定”按钮。
  • 文字将按照您指定的角度进行旋转。

3. 如何在Excel中实现文字在单元格内自动换行和旋转?
如果您想要在Excel中实现文字自动换行和旋转,您可以按照以下步骤进行操作:

  • 选择您想要旋转文字的单元格或单元格范围。
  • 右键单击所选单元格,并选择“格式单元格”选项。
  • 在弹出的对话框中,切换到“对齐”选项卡。
  • 在“对齐”选项卡中,勾选“自动换行”复选框,使文字可以在单元格内自动换行。
  • 在“方向”部分,选择您想要的文字旋转方向,如垂直、斜体等。
  • 点击“确定”按钮,文字将根据所选的设置进行自动换行和旋转。

文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4819190

(0)
Edit2Edit2
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部